-
公开(公告)号:US20230040849A1
公开(公告)日:2023-02-09
申请号:US17393286
申请日:2021-08-03
Applicant: Amazon Technologies, Inc.
Inventor: Saravanakumar Shanmugam Sakthivadivel , Jeffrey Paul Heckey , Derek Bolt , Yunong Shi , Jon-Mychael Allen Best
Abstract: A quantum computing service may store, in a cache, one or more compiled files of respective quantum functions included in one or more quantum computing programs received one or more customers. When the quantum computing service receives another quantum computing program, from the same or a different customer, the quantum computing service may determine whether the quantum computing program may include one or more of the quantum functions corresponding to the compiled files in the cache. If so, the quantum computing service may use the compiled files in the cache to compile the quantum computing program.
-
公开(公告)号:US11797276B1
公开(公告)日:2023-10-24
申请号:US17491190
申请日:2021-09-30
Applicant: Amazon Technologies, Inc.
Inventor: Yunong Shi , Saravanakumar Shanmugam Sakthivadivel
Abstract: A quantum programming environment may include an assisted composition system to assist the composition of quantum objects. The assisted composition system may receive a partial portion of a quantum object that is being composed but not yet fully composed by a user. The assisted composition system may determine a first abstract representation of the partial portion of the quantum object being composed. The assisted composition system may determine that the first abstract representation resembles at least a first portion of a second abstract representation of a stored quantum object stored in a library for the quantum programming environment. The assisted composition system may obtain a second portion of the stored quantum object from the library and provide it to the user as a next portion to the partial portion of the quantum object being composed.
-
公开(公告)号:US11977957B2
公开(公告)日:2024-05-07
申请号:US17393286
申请日:2021-08-03
Applicant: Amazon Technologies, Inc.
Inventor: Saravanakumar Shanmugam Sakthivadivel , Jeffrey Paul Heckey , Derek Bolt , Yunong Shi , Jon-Mychael Allen Best
Abstract: A quantum computing service may store, in a cache, one or more compiled files of respective quantum functions included in one or more quantum computing programs received one or more customers. When the quantum computing service receives another quantum computing program, from the same or a different customer, the quantum computing service may determine whether the quantum computing program may include one or more of the quantum functions corresponding to the compiled files in the cache. If so, the quantum computing service may use the compiled files in the cache to compile the quantum computing program.
-
公开(公告)号:US20230110628A1
公开(公告)日:2023-04-13
申请号:US17491140
申请日:2021-09-30
Applicant: Amazon Technologies, Inc.
Inventor: Jeffrey Paul Heckey , Saravanakumar Shanmugam Sakthivadivel , Derek Bolt , Jon-Mychael Allen Best , Ravi Kiran Chilakapati , Christian Bruun Madsen , Eric M. Kessler
Abstract: A quantum computing service includes a quality of service (QoS) and out-of-band prioritization module. The QoS and out-of-band prioritization module enforces QoS guarantees for quantum tasks and quantum jobs submitted to the quantum computing service while allowing for processing of the quantum jobs and quantum tasks based on QoS guarantees and not necessarily in an order in which the quantum jobs or quantum tasks are received. Also, the QoS and out-of-band prioritization module determines updated priorities out-of-band based on quantum resource usage information for previously executed quantum tasks such that submittal of pending quantum tasks is not delayed in while update priorities are being determined.
-
公开(公告)号:US12260191B2
公开(公告)日:2025-03-25
申请号:US18471692
申请日:2023-09-21
Applicant: Amazon Technologies, Inc.
Inventor: Yunong Shi , Saravanakumar Shanmugam Sakthivadivel
Abstract: A quantum programming environment may include an assisted composition system to assist the composition of quantum objects. The assisted composition system may receive a partial portion of a quantum object that is being composed but not yet fully composed by a user. The assisted composition system may determine a first abstract representation of the partial portion of the quantum object being composed. The assisted composition system may determine that the first abstract representation resembles at least a first portion of a second abstract representation of a stored quantum object stored in a library for the quantum programming environment. The assisted composition system may obtain a second portion of the stored quantum object from the library and provide it to the user as a next portion to the partial portion of the quantum object being composed.
-
公开(公告)号:US20240249177A1
公开(公告)日:2024-07-25
申请号:US18628331
申请日:2024-04-05
Applicant: Amazon Technologies, Inc.
Inventor: Saravanakumar Shanmugam Sakthivadivel , Jeffrey Paul Heckey , Derek Bolt , Yunong Shi , Jon-Mychael Allen Best
Abstract: A quantum computing service may store, in a cache, one or more compiled files of respective quantum functions included in one or more quantum computing programs received one or more customers. When the quantum computing service receives another quantum computing program, from the same or a different customer, the quantum computing service may determine whether the quantum computing program may include one or more of the quantum functions corresponding to the compiled files in the cache. If so, the quantum computing service may use the compiled files in the cache to compile the quantum computing program.
-
公开(公告)号:US20240112062A1
公开(公告)日:2024-04-04
申请号:US17937409
申请日:2022-09-30
Applicant: Amazon Technologies, Inc.
Inventor: Saravanakumar Shanmugam Sakthivadivel , Altanali Nagji , Jeffrey Paul Heckey , Christian Bruun Madsen , Denis Antipov , Ravi Kiran Chilakapati
CPC classification number: G06N10/80 , G06F9/5027 , G06N10/20
Abstract: A system for managing deployment of quantum circuits is described. The system may include a web server configured to receive, from a consumer, a quantum computing request to perform a job using a given quantum application. The web server may generate a response based on execution of the quantum application and at least a portion of the quantum computing request and return the response to the consumer. The system may also include a deployment service configured to store quantum circuit definitions in a data store. The deployment service may receive, from the web server, a deployment request for executing a quantum circuit. The deployment service may generate a container for implementing the quantum circuit. The deployment service may configure a quantum application in the container for executing a job using the quantum circuit. The deployment service may provide the web server access to results of the execution of the job.
-
公开(公告)号:US20240086158A1
公开(公告)日:2024-03-14
申请号:US18471692
申请日:2023-09-21
Applicant: Amazon Technologies, Inc.
Inventor: Yunong Shi , Saravanakumar Shanmugam Sakthivadivel
Abstract: A quantum programming environment may include an assisted composition system to assist the composition of quantum objects. The assisted composition system may receive a partial portion of a quantum object that is being composed but not yet fully composed by a user. The assisted composition system may determine a first abstract representation of the partial portion of the quantum object being composed. The assisted composition system may determine that the first abstract representation resembles at least a first portion of a second abstract representation of a stored quantum object stored in a library for the quantum programming environment. The assisted composition system may obtain a second portion of the stored quantum object from the library and provide it to the user as a next portion to the partial portion of the quantum object being composed.
-
-
-
-
-
-
-